CVE-2026-31392 | Linux Kernel up to 7.0-rc4 SMB Client /etc/krb5.keytab match_session weak password hash
A vulnerability, which was classified as critical, was found in Linux Kernel up to 7.0-rc4. Impacted is the function match_session of the file /etc/krb5.keytab of the component SMB Client. The manipulation results in password hash with insufficient computational effort.
This vulnerability is known as CVE-2026-31392. Access to the local network is required for this attack. No exploit is available.
You should upgrade the affected component.
